| Сообщение от Rootpassword   | 
	| Зачем JS? Стилями делайте. | 
	
Можно поподробней? какой псевдокласс использовать?
Сделал следующее
<style>
p:hover {
    background-color: #efefef;
}
 p {
    margin: 0;
    padding: 0;
    clear: both;
}
label {
    display: block;
    padding: 0.5em 0.5em 0.5em 2em;
}
input:checked { background-color:#F00 }
input {
    float: left;
    position: relative;
    top: 0.5em;
    left: 0.5em;
}
 </style>
<p ><input type="radio" name="labeled" id="1"/><label for="1">Раз</label></p>
<p ><input type="radio" name="labeled" id="2"/><label for="2">Два</label></p>
<p ><input type="radio" name="labeled" id="3"/><label for="3">Три</label></p>
Стало красивее, но как изменить цвет тега <p> при выборе соответствующего radio разобраться не могу 
